  • Patent number: 10674093
    Abstract: An imaging device, comprising an image sensor, an imaging control circuit that controls an integration time of the image sensor, and a controller comprising a flicker component detection section that detects flicker components, and a flicker determination section that determines existence of flicker, wherein the flicker component detection section is provided with a plurality of detection regions in an imaging region of the image sensor along a scanning direction for an electronic shutter function, and detects flicker components from differences in brightness relating to the same detection region based on a plurality of imaging outputs that have been acquired by performing integrating at the same integration time with different frames, and the flicker determination section changes a determination value for determining the existence of flicker in accordance with an imaging mode, and performs determination by comparing the flicker component and the determination value.

  • Patent number: 9420165
    Abstract: A focus adjustment apparatus comprising a focus detection unit to detect image phase difference information using a light flux having passed through a photographic optical system including a focus lens, and a focus adjustment unit converts first image phase difference information detected by the focus detection unit into a defocus amount using a conversion coefficient and causes the focus detection unit to detect second image phase difference information after having moved the focus lens according to the defocus amount, and corrects the conversion coefficient according to the second image phase difference information and causes a storage unit to store the corrected conversion coefficient.

  • Patent number: 8035726
    Abstract: A focus evaluation value representing a focusing state of a taking lens is repeatedly calculated on the basis of an image signal output from an imaging section of a digital camera, a change in the focus evaluation value generated by the movement of the taking lens is detected, when a predetermined change in the focus evaluation value is detected in manual focusing, at least one of a first mode for continuing manual focusing and a second mode for making the transition to auto-focusing, in which the taking lens is automatically moved, is selected, when the predetermined change in the focus evaluation value is detected in the case in which the second mode is selected, the focusing operation is automatically switched to auto-focusing, whereby the taking lens is automatically moved such that the focus evaluation value is the peak value.
